“At the Portal”. Pattern W2822. Executed by George Woodall dated circa 1895. Trade label of Phillips’s London.
10¼” white on brown cameo vase. Subject “At the Portal”. Pattern W2822. Executed by George Woodall dated circa 1895.
8½” white on ruby over turquoise blue cameo vase, depicting a woman fixing her hair. Executed and signed G. Woodall, dated circa 1890.
7″ Vase. White on Brown on Flint. “Flora”. Signed Geo. Woodall. Woodall £5/10/-; SP £14.
Origin of Painting. Opal over raisin brown cameo jar & cover (cover missing). Pattern W1797, signed G. Woodall 1887.
12″ x 9½” plaque. White on brown. “Music”. Signed GEO. WOODALL. Dated circa 1895. Woodall £38/10/-; SP £110.
